The Historical Evolution of Music Box Theater
The roots of music box theater can be traced back to the 18th century, when music boxes emerged as sought-after items among the European aristocracy. These early devices were often crafted by hand, featuring intricate designs and melodies that ranged from classical compositions to folk songs. Over time, the concept of combining music with visual storytelling began to take shape, laying the groundwork for what we now recognize as music box theater.
By the 19th century, advancements in manufacturing rendered music boxes more accessible to the broader public. This democratization of music boxes coincided with the rise of vaudeville and other live entertainment forms, fostering an environment ripe for experimentation. Theaters began integrating music boxes into their performances, utilizing their melodies to intensify the emotional impact of scenes. This marked the inception of music box theater as a distinct art form.
Throughout the 20th century, music box theater continued to evolve, adapting to technological innovations and shifting audience preferences. From the incorporation of electric components to the utilization of digital sound systems, each advancement introduced new storytelling possibilities. Today, music box theater remains a vibrant and dynamic art form, celebrated for its ability to harmonize tradition with innovation. Its storied history stands as a testament to its lasting appeal and its potential to inspire future generations.

The Mechanics Behind Music Box Theater Performances
Have you ever pondered the intricacies that occur behind the scenes of a music box theater performance? The magic lies in the seamless fusion of mechanical engineering, musical artistry, and theatrical storytelling. At the heart of every performance is the music box, a marvel of precision engineering that produces melodies through a series of rotating cylinders or discs. These devices are often custom-designed for specific shows, guaranteeing that the music harmonizes perfectly with the narrative.
Behind the curtain, a team of skilled artisans and technicians works diligently to bring the performance to life. From designing the set pieces to programming the music box's mechanisms, every detail is meticulously planned. The actors also play a pivotal role in the process, as their movements and expressions must align flawlessly with the music. This necessitates extensive rehearsals and a profound understanding of the story being told.
Modern technological advancements have further expanded the possibilities of music box theater. For instance, digital sound systems allow for greater flexibility in sound design, while projection mapping transforms the stage into a dynamic visual canvas. Despite these innovations, the fundamental principles of music box theater remain unchanged: to create an experience that is both emotionally resonant and visually captivating.
